David Wilson Homes continues regeneration in Liverpool

David Wilson Homes North West recently invited pupils from St John’s primary school in Liverpool to officially unveil its new Newsham showhome at its St John’s Place development.

The pupils, who have already named the development and designed its signage, were also joined by members of the North Liverpool Regeneration Company, Liverpool Housing Trust and Liverpool City Council to celebrate the launch.

Steve Jackson, sales director at David Wilson Homes North West, comments: “We are delighted to be opening our new showhome. Not only does it allow local homebuyers to see an example of our range of sustainable and affordable housing for themselves, but it also marks the next important step of the regeneration of City Centre North.”

Denise Maudsley, headteacher at St John’s Primary School, comments: “It was a real honour for the children to be invited to officially open the new showhome. We would like to thank David Wilson Homes for inviting us along and for enabling the children to get so involved in the regeneration of the community in which many of them live. We look forward to continuing to watch the development grow over the coming months.”

Generously spread over three floors, the Newsham offers a thoughtfully-designed three bedroom home that’s ideal for family living. The ground floor features a spacious lounge which is perfect for entertaining, and an open place kitchen/dining room, which boasts French doors leading out into the garden to create a bright and airy feel.

Meanwhile the top floor offers the large master bedroom, which includes a stylish en-suite, whilst the remaining bedrooms can be found on the first floor along with a family bathroom.

Steve Jackson continues: “At David Wilson Homes we are committed to providing quality homes which meet the needs of local homebuyers. We encourage everyone to come down and see for themselves how the City Centre North is really starting to develop.”

St John’s Place has been completed in partnership between Liverpool City Council, NewHeartlands, Liverpool Housing Trust and lead developer David Wilson Homes North West and is the second scheme to be developed in the City Centre North Zone of Liverpool’s HMR Pathfinder, following the success of Dorrington Gardens last year.
